    I visited **Upper Kirby Bistro** for the first time on 3/17/26 during their all-day Tuesday Happy Hour. They advertised $9 Hennessy, Tito's, and Ketel One drinks, along with $6 appetizers, so I decided to give it a try. I ordered the bacon-wrapped chicken and fish tacos from the Happy Hour menu. The tacos looked great when they came out, but I couldn't tell what kind of fish was used. When I asked, I was told it was salmon--definitely not my preference. The waitress did offer to take them back, but since they were only $6, I declined and planned to take them home. Next, I ordered a Sidecar, assuming it would be made with Hennessy since that was part of the Happy Hour promotion. However, when I later reviewed my receipt, I was shocked to see the Sidecar was $18--and the tacos were charged at the regular $17 price instead of the $6 Happy Hour price. Unfortunately, the handheld payment kiosk made it easy to miss these charges in the moment. I had to call back to get a copy of my receipt, which is when I noticed the discrepancies. The atmosphere was nice, but the pricing felt misleading and disappointing. Because of this experience, I don't see myself going back.

    Finally came here for brunch after having it on my list for a while and for me it lived up to the hype! On arrival I opted for valet parking ($10) so I didn't have to walk far, but there was some street parking available. Upon entry, there were initially going to seat us in their secondary area (left side of the building across the courtyard) but I requested us to be moved to the main dining area and they were able to accommodate us. The main dining area has nicer booths, a bar, and also a DJ playing mostly R&B music. It was definitely a nice vibe. Service was surprisingly really quick throughout. Our waitress was checked in on us frequently, but also not too much. Our drinks and food were served really fast, which was appreciated. To start we had oxtail empanadas, which only came with two, but they were good! For my entree, I had the Five Central Slam and everything was cooked to perfection! From the potatoes, to the eggs, sausage, and bacon, I truly enjoyed my meal. I will note, the waffle that comes with it is essentially only half a waffle (two quarter pieces) so if you were looking forward to a whole waffle, you will have to add a side waffle. Luckily for me, my wife ordered chicken and waffles, so I just ate some of hers, although the waffle that comes with her entree is thinner than the one that came with mine. Speaking of her chicken and waffles, the chicken pieces that come with it are HUGE. Lastly for drinks, we just had water and a carafe of cranberry mimosa which was decent. This was truly a fantastic brunch experience. It's rare for me that black-owned restaurants live up to the hype, but I couldn't have been more pleased with Upper Kirby Bistro. I never thought about coming here for dinner, but now I am a little intrigued. I will definitely be back for brunch in the future and I highly recommend it to all!

    While in Houston visiting, I looked for several restaurants that I thought would be good to try that wouldn't disappoint. Upper Kirby Bistro was one that didn't come close to disappointing. They scored high marks. I met with a friend in the mid morning before the brunch crowd proper showed up. I started with a watermelon mimosa that was not only refreshing, but was also just a plus for something different. For starters, we shared the biscuits with gravy. Although they were delicious, there was a faint smoky flavor to them that I detected. There wasn't enough sausage in the gravy to add any kind of smoke, so I was curious as to what it was that made the gravy smoky. My friend ordered the fried catfish and grits, and she ate it all in silence and without complaint. That was all I needed to know that the catfish and grits were delicious. I had oxtails with grits and greens. My inner Jamaican loved the oxtails and my inner Southern totally approved of the grits and flavorful greens. Service is top. I can't say enough about how pleasant our server was. One thing to note is that parking in the area may be come a bit much. Having arrived for a 10:15 AM seating, I could easily get a spot across the street. However, by the time we were leaving around noon, the crowd was coming in and parking along the street was lessening. They have valet, though, but warning just in case you decide to go late in the day when the restaurant packs out. I know I will go back when I'm in town again. It will still be for the earliest seating.
